On Mon, May 30, 2005 4:53 am, Trond Eivind Glomsrød said: > When trying to view tv via freevo (mplayer on /dev/video0 works fine, > as does channel switching with ptune), I get the following traceback: > [...] > > From looking at google[1], it looks like this should only be a problem > with 2.4... but that's not what I'm running (attempts to run freevo2 > failed as well, due to cache) > > [1] > http://www.mail-archive.com/freevo-users@lists.sourceforge.net/msg09366.html > > I can run freevo 1.5.3 fine on FC3 (32 bit). I don't think it's due to FC3 per-se. Freevo2 is not really ready for daily use. I think you should get the latest mmpython, rebuild the cache first ('freevo cache') and see if it works.
